Women: Change the Players, Change the Game (Video)

50% of the population shouldn't settle for 18% of congress. What sense does that make? The Women's Campaign Fund (WCF)'s slogan says it all, "Change the players, change the game." The WCF website shares, "We understand the importance of supporting women at the earliest stages of their race, when that support is most needed...We support women leaders at all levels of government - and we do mean all. From school board to Congress, women are needed at all levels to make a positive difference in their communities."

In an attempt to support women entering the political world, WCF explained, "We want a truly representative government that reflects the diversity of our country, including women of color, LGBT women, and young women." The Women's Campaign Fund is a 501(c)(4) membership organization with an affiliated Political Action Committee.

Dedicated to dramatically increasing the number of women in elected office who support reproductive health choices for all, the Women's Campaign Fund is a nonpartisan organization. Founded in 1974, they have a national network that continues to grow.
"As political venture capitalists, we work to advance women leaders at all levels of political participation and empower individuals to stand up for issues of critical importance to the health of the nation, including reproductive health."
